Hey all,
Looking at doing an away AI at OHSU and wondering what people have done for parking. Seems like parking is hard to come by there. Any tips from those who have previously rotated there? Apparently they offer daily permits, although they cannot be purchased until 5:45 am which I am assuming is a bit too late to be able to get in to work on time.

Any insight would be much appreciated! Thanks

I don't go to OHSU but have visited portland and took the tram up to the hospital because it's an awesome view. I don't know where you're staying while you're there but the tram up to the hospital may be your best bet if you can walk to it or park nearby in the morning and take it up. There always seemed to be residents on it as a way of getting to and from the hospital. It should be free if you're working up there it's not incredibly slow or anything either. Hope that makes some sense or helps at all.
